摘要
The 2020 Covid pivot highlighted the need for cost-free, online learning tools. We present an approach which enables learners to master process analysis material in and outside the classroom using an LMS-generated learning feedback approach. We present the approach with its imple-mentation procedures, benefits, and limitations. This approach is used in an undergraduate operations management class and evidence of the approach's effectiveness is presented using standardized data points from four instructors across several sections of the operations management class. Additional advantages to this approach include efficiency in building and grading assessments, and collaborative assessment, while no additional monetary or learning cost of a new system is required. Continuous improvement of the approach could be extended to all course content and other courses, and even into crowdsourcing content and assessment tools via Learning Management Systems.
